Designing for 45nm CPUs and high performance, this outstanding ATX mainboard is built for most socket 775 65nm and 45nm processors such as Xeon(socket 775 only), Core2 Extreme, Core2 Quad, and Core2 Duo, Pentium Dual Core, Celeron Dual Core, and Celeron processors. The 45nm Quad Core CPU support brings more benefits to multimedia and multitasking by enhancing the performance and reducing the waiting time for any kinds of applications. The A+ Core Hardware exam tests your knowledge of the central role played by the system's microprocessor, which has become essential knowledge for the professional PC repairperson. There was a time when replacing the CPU was very complicated. However, today's motherboards feature sockets and slots into which several types and versions of microprocessors can be interchanged. You still have to watch out for compatibility issues, but it's not uncommon for customers to want you to upgrade their PC instead of replace it.
